>=== Randomize Ports and routers ===
  
 
Note that this setting can cause problems if you connect to the internet through a router that may result in LowID connections to the ed2k server or, worst case, no connection at all. The reason is that eMule requires specific ports to be forwarded to your LAN's eMule computer via NAT in your router's configuration. If these ports change dynamicly, your router will not know which of the incoming packets have to be sent to eMule's specific LAN-IP.
